Product Description Principles and Practice of Sleep Medicine, 5th Edition, by Meir H. Kryger, MD, FRCPC, Thomas Roth, PhD, and William C. Dement, MD, PhD, delivers the comprehensive, dependable guidance you need to effectively diagnose and manage even the most challenging sleep disorders. Updates to genetics and circadian rhythms, occupational health, sleep in older people, memory and sleep, physical examination of the patient, comorbid insomnias, and much more keep you current on the newest areas of the field. A greater emphasis on evidence-based approaches helps you make the most well-informed clinical decisions. And, a new more user-friendly, full color format - both in print and online, lets you find the answers you need more quickly and easily. Review "This is an updated edition of the authoritative and comprehensive book on sleep medicine that is generally considered the bible in the field. As a textbook, it will be useful to trainees in the field of sleep medicine whether they are medical students, residents or sleep fellows. It will also benefit those in other specialties traditionally linked to sleep medicine such as pulmonary medicine, neurology, psychiatry, pediatrics, ENT, obstetrics and women's health, endocrinology, and cardiology. This book remains a valuable contribution to the field." ― Isabel Crisostomo, MD, Rush University Medical Center 5 Star - Doody Rating, March 2013
